In which one of the following pairs is the specific characteristic of a soil not correctly matched?
BiologyMineral NutritionNEETNEET 2004
Options:
  • A Laterite $\quad$ - contains aluminium compound
  • B Terra rosa - most suitable for roses
  • C Chernozems - richest soil in the world
  • D black soil - rich in calcium carbonate.
Solution:
1129 Upvotes Verified Answer
The correct answer is: Terra rosa - most suitable for roses
Terra rossa: It is a red-coloured soil type that is found in the Mediterranean region. It is made up of clay and limestone and is suitable for growing grapes and olives. However, it is not the most suitable soil type for roses.
